    Electric vehicles are very much not top-heavy. They are typically built with the batteries as a platform along the bottom, lowering their centers of gravity significantly. If anything this has become somewhat of a problem, road barriers aren’t designed with such low centers of gravity in mind and testing has shown that some EVs tend to go under barriers when they hit them.
